Tip 1: Focus on Proper Foot Placement

One of the most important aspects of cone drills is proper foot placement. You should always be on the balls of your feet, with your knees slightly bent and your weight evenly distributed. This will allow you to change direction quickly and efficiently. Additionally, you should focus on keeping your feet low to the ground and taking small, quick steps. This will help you maintain your balance and keep your momentum going.

Tip 3: Add Some Resistance

Adding resistance to your cone drills is a great way to improve your speed and agility. You can use resistance bands or weighted vests to add extra weight and resistance to your movements. This will force you to work harder and push yourself to the limit. Additionally, it will help you build strength and power, which will translate to improved performance on the field or court.

Tip 4: Mix It Up

Doing the same cone drills over and over again can get boring and monotonous. To keep things interesting and challenging, mix up your drills. Try doing different types of cone drills, such as straight sprints, zig-zags, and figure-eights. Additionally, you can change the distance between the cones or the pattern you follow. This will help you stay engaged and motivated, while also improving your overall performance.

FAQs

  1. How often should I do cone drills? A: It's recommended to do cone drills 2-3 times a week as part of your regular training routine.

  2. What equipment do I need for cone drills? A: All you need are cones and a flat surface to train on.

  3. How long should a typical cone drill session last? A: A typical cone drill session should last around 20-30 minutes.

  4. Can cone drills help me with my sport-specific skills? A: Yes, cone drills can help improve your footwork, agility, and quickness, which are essential for success in almost any sport.

  5. Are cone drills suitable for athletes of all levels? A: Yes, cone drills can be modified to suit athletes of all levels, from beginners to professionals. Just start at a pace that's comfortable for you and work your way up.
